WARNING
READ CAREFULLY BEFORE BEGINNING INSTALLATION.
IMPROPER INSTALLATION OF THE PRODUCT MAY CAUSE SERIOUS INJURY.

XX Installation must be performed by a licensed contractor or a trained professional, who will


ensure proper assembly and installation.
XX Installation must be performed by at least 2 people.
XX Improper installation of this product can cause serious or fatal injury.
XX Improper Installation may result in permanent damage to the bed.
XX The wall bed must be secured to the wall in four locations using appropriate hardware. The
contractor or installer must select the proper anchoring hardware.
XX The wall anchors included are for solid concrete walls only.
XX Walls with wooden studs: Wood screws must be screwed into wooden studs in the wall.
XX Any other wall composition: A proper wall anchor suitable for the wall’s construction must
be selected by the contractor or installer.
XX No anchor can be used twice. If the product is removed from the wall, new anchor holes must
be drilled and new hardware must be used.
XX All hardware must be properly tightened. No parts of the model should be left loose or unstable

Warranties for all products purchased from Resource Furniture, LLC


are only valid if the product has been properly assembled , installed by a
trained professional, and operated in accordance with the assembly instructions.

Resource Furniture accepts no responsibility


for any damage or injury caused by improper installation.

OPERATING THE BED
To open the bed, gently lift one of the two legs upwards so that it unlocks the safety latch directly above it.

If the leg is lifted too much (lying perpendicular to the structure), pull down on the safety latch directly above
to release it. Do NOT attempt to open the bed without unlocking the safety latch first.

The safety latches will automatically lock once the bed is fully open.

To close the bed, push down on one of the safety latches and lift the bed to its upright position.
